技术文摘
六款主流 ETL 工具的详细介绍与功能对比
六款主流 ETL 工具的详细介绍与功能对比
在当今数据驱动的时代,ETL(Extract, Transform, Load)工具在数据处理和集成方面发挥着至关重要的作用。以下将为您详细介绍六款主流的 ETL 工具,并对它们的功能进行对比。
一、Informatica
Informatica 是一款功能强大、成熟稳定的 ETL 工具。它具有出色的数据抽取和转换能力,支持多种数据源和目标。其可视化的设计界面易于操作,能够高效处理大规模数据。但Informatica 的使用成本较高,对于小型企业来说可能存在一定的经济压力。
二、Talend
Talend 是一款开源的 ETL 工具,具有良好的扩展性和灵活性。它提供了丰富的组件和插件,用户可以根据需求进行定制开发。Talend 支持云计算环境,能够轻松应对大数据处理场景。然而,对于初学者来说,学习曲线可能较陡峭。
三、IBM InfoSphere DataStage
IBM InfoSphere DataStage 是一款企业级的 ETL 工具,性能卓越,可靠性高。它在处理复杂的数据结构和大规模数据时表现出色,并且与 IBM 的其他数据管理产品集成良好。不过,其部署和维护相对复杂,需要专业的技术支持。
四、Microsoft SQL Server Integration Services (SSIS)
SSIS 是微软 SQL Server 中的 ETL 组件,与微软的生态系统紧密集成。它易于学习和使用,对于已经熟悉微软技术的用户来说具有很大的吸引力。SSIS 在处理关系型数据方面表现出色,但在处理非结构化数据时能力相对有限。
五、Pentaho Data Integration
Pentaho Data Integration 是一款开源的 ETL 工具,功能全面。它提供了直观的用户界面和丰富的转换步骤,支持多种数据源和数据格式。Pentaho 还具有良好的社区支持,用户可以获取大量的资源和解决方案。但在处理高并发和大规模数据时,性能可能需要进一步优化。
六、Oracle Data Integrator (ODI)
ODI 是甲骨文公司推出的 ETL 工具,具有强大的功能和优秀的性能。它支持复杂的数据转换逻辑和数据质量处理,能够满足企业级的需求。然而,ODI 的授权费用较高,并且对硬件资源的要求也相对较高。
每款 ETL 工具都有其独特的优势和适用场景。在选择时,用户应根据自身的需求、技术水平、预算等因素进行综合考虑,以找到最适合自己的工具。无论是处理大规模数据、实现复杂的转换逻辑,还是追求低成本和灵活性,都能在这六款主流工具中找到合适的解决方案。
- MySQL:用Hibernate连接MySQL数据库时连接超时断开问题
- MySQL:查询指定数据库和表是否存在
- MySQL 提示 “mysql deamon failed to start” 错误的解决办法
- MySQL安装时出现APPLY security settings错误
- MySQL查询与删除重复记录方法全解析
- MySQL:怎样避免人为误操作MySQL数据库
- MySQL忘记Root密码怎么办
- MySQL主从复制的参数配置要点
- MySQL的MS主从复制(读写分离)实现
- MySQL系列之(一)简介
- MySQL系列(二)适用场景
- MySQL系列(三):数据库特性
- MySQL系列之四:存储引擎
- MySQL系列(六)零基础入门基础
- MySQL系列(五):索引功能